A secondary analysis of 63 female participants from the Count Me In Metastatic Breast Cancer Project. The dataset includes whole-exome sequencing data linked to medical records, focusing on single nucleotide polymorphisms in metastasis-related genes. The analysis identified CXCL12 and GAPDH as candidate genes associated with variation in metastatic progression timing.

A 306-amino-acid comparative model of the main protease (Mpro) from the novel coronavirus 2019-nCoV, built by Christian Gruber. The model was constructed using sequence data from the Wuhan seafood market pneumonia virus genome (NCBI MN908947.3) and aligned with known SARS proteases, showing 96.1% sequence identity to the SARS crystal structure 2H2Z. Scientists worldwide use this model for computational studies to develop vaccines against 2019-nCoV.

35 infants with isolated mild non-cystic white matter injury (WMI) were compared to 328 without brain injury in a population-based cohort from Tyrol, Austria. Neurodevelopmental assessments using the Bayley Scales and other standardized tests were conducted at 12 months, 24 months, and 5 years corrected age. The study, published on figshare, found no significant association between isolated mild WMI and adverse outcomes up to age 5.

A research paper investigates the feasibility of using Toona ciliata, Eucalyptus urophylla/grandis, and Pinus oocarpa woods in OSB production. Three one-species and four mixed-species combinations were compared, with phenol-formaldehyde adhesive applied at 9% and pressing at 180°C for 8 minutes. Physical and mechanical properties were evaluated against the EN 300 commercialization standard.
Over 3200 river, lake, and coastal monitoring sites across England provide water height measurements, typically every 15 minutes. The Environment Agency collects this data via telemetry, with update frequency increasing from once daily to several times per day during flood events. Readings are transferred to internal and external systems in, or close to, real time.
